Nghe An police bust fraudulent spa posing as bone and joint clinic
Nghe An Provincial Police have launched an investigation into a fraudulent scheme operating under the guise of a beauty spa and sauna called ‘Phuc Tam 8’. The group is accused of defrauding nearly 300 victims of more than 9 billion VND by posing as a specialized bone and joint clinic.
Authorities have arrested and detained Vi Van Dong, Vu Thi Ha, and Pham Ba Tai on charges of ‘fraudulent appropriation of property’. Investigations reveal that Dong and Ha organized the illegal medical activities because they lacked the necessary medical and pharmaceutical licenses. They hired Pham Ba Tai to act as the registered business owner to conceal their involvement.
The group used social media advertising to promote fake medical technologies, such as ‘high-frequency waves’ and ‘nano calcium injections’, promising painless treatments with a 95% success rate. Instead of providing actual medical care, staff used scripted consultations to sell treatment packages ranging from 3 to 30 million VND. During sessions, they performed ‘fake injections’ using pens to trick customers into believing they were receiving advanced therapy. Most victims were elderly individuals from various provinces across the country.
